Development description

Permission for development which will consist of retention of development of a protected structure. The proposed development has consisted of the erection of solar panels on the roof of the protected arts science concourse building (rps unique id 7003). The pv panels consist of two rows with a total area of 2,726m2 and a maximum height of 300mm
